    We were brought here by our Las Cruces friends before our Las Cruces guided tour. I attempted to compare apples to apples by ordering the same thing I would compare to Mexican restaurants in Southern California. I was swiftly corrected by our server when she told me "this is New Mexican" cuisine. I told her our Mexican is considered "Baja Mexican". The shredded beef tacos were smaller than what I was used to, but they did give me three. They tasted exactly as they do back home. Perhaps I would have appreciated something else with maybe a sauce of some sort. It really was nothing special to us. I guess we were really expecting more. Even the beans and rice tasted neutral. Not our kind of Mexican cuisine. Dicks

I tried all four of their moles as plates and also as a sampler on four different occasions and all are very complex, rich, creamy and satisfying. -Mole Poblano. "A not so sweet ajillo pepper mole sauce with traditional ingredients and a touch of Oaxaca chocolate." This was the first we tried here and what brought us back for more. -Mancha Manteles mole: This mole is described on their menu as: "Sweet pineapple, red apples, fried plantain and a wonderful choice of spices make this mole a great and unique experience". This mole like their other ones came out piping hot, creamy, thick, complex and delicious. -Mole Negro: Chichilo pepper and tomatillo mole sauce with a smoky taste and a hint of ash. -Mole Verde o Pipian. Toasted pumpkin seeds and tomatillo mole sauce with a hint of hoja santa (root beer plant) My husband and I get their enmoladas stuffed with vegetables and get double serving of the black beans (rice has chicken stock so we avoid it to keep the meal vegan/ vegetarian). The plates are always piping hot and soooo yummy. When they have all four moles available they offer a sampler as well. We did this on our last visit and it was fun to revisit the 4 moles we had their side by side and compare them. I really love the ambiance out on the peaceful patio and there's cover form the sun.
